DESCRIPTION:Sandy Bainum will be singing songs from her wonderful new CD\, and new show entitled It Might Be Fun. The album is an exciting departure for Sandy\, a CD featuring all original songs by prolific author\, composer\, director and producer Bruce Kimmel. A special concert event\, to launch the album\, will feature tunes from the CD including the catchy title song\; the rueful "Three Acts\," the funny "Who Do I Have to Blank to Get Out of This Show?" and "Two Roads\," a brand new composition that is receiving its premiere recording\, written by Kimmel with the brilliant Richard M. Sherman of The Sherman Brothers. For this album Sandy takes you on a dramatic journey that runs the gamut of emotion. The album was recorded in Los Angeles at the legendary Capitol Studios Studio A with a phenomenal 35-piece orchestra.
